Tom Cruise wed his beloved Katie Holmes in a fairytale ceremony surrounded by hundreds of famous guests, tons of flowers, and a rain of fireworks.
The couple exchanged vows in a former stable decorated simply with white flowers and sealed the moment with a "never-ending kiss."
"For the Americans this was very special, because Americans do not have this kind of thing back home, and they dream of such things in our beautiful country, and you can see the surprise and the awe on their faces," said fashion mogul Giorgio Armani, who designed the bride's dress as well as the clothes of the rest of the wedding party and the couple's immediate family.
Katie walked down the aisle carrying a bouquet of flowers made by Armani that included calla lilies, while Cruise was standing at the end of the road with their baby daughter Suri in his arms.
Fireworks burst above the 12th century castle, Castello Odescalchi, as the bride and groom cut a five-tiered white chocolate wedding cake.
Italian singer Andrea Bocelli serenaded the couple, while guests present at the event (Brooke Shields, Richard Gere, Jennifer Lopez, Jim Carrey, Victoria Beckham and many others) cheered the couple and wished them a happy life.
After the party Tom Cruise and Katie Holmes jetted off on honeymoon to the Maldives for an even more romantic week.
